Renewable energy technology is gradually assuming new forms with the emergence of transparent solar panels. These solar panels as their name suggest are either transparent or semi-transparent since they allow light to pass through them. It is for this reason that they offer alternative uses which opaque traditional panels cannot provide.
Transparent solar panels capture solar energy without compromising aesthetics. They can be installed on windows and greenhouse structures. Its efficiency is lower compared to opaque panels.
Traditional solar panels perform well in rooftop and solar farm,but they are lacking in other situations, particularly in high-density locations where lightweight solar cells are required. In conclusion, transparent solar panels have a bright future.
